Diese Präsentation wurde erfolgreich gemeldet.
Wir verwenden Ihre LinkedIn Profilangaben und Informationen zu Ihren Aktivitäten, um Anzeigen zu personalisieren und Ihnen relevantere Inhalte anzuzeigen. Sie können Ihre Anzeigeneinstellungen jederzeit ändern.
PHP com MongoDB
Lucas de Oliveira
deoliveiralucas.net
PHP
Servidor Embutido
> php -S localhost:8000
Guia de estilo de código
Framework Interop Group
http://www.php-fig.org/
PHP_CodeSniffer
Programação orientada a objetos
Namespaces
Standard PHP Library
XDebug
Gerenciamento de Dependência
Composer e Packagist
https://getcomposer.org/
PEAR
Design Patterns
http://br.phptherightway.com/pages/Design-Patterns.html
https://github.com/domnikl/DesignPatternsPHP
Bancos de Dados
Extensão PDO
http://php.net/pdo
Templates
Templates Compilados
Blade
Twig
Testes
Testes Unitários, Integração e Funcionais
Punit
Selenium
Frameworks
Micro Frameworks
Full-Stack Frameworks
https://github.com/codeguy/php-the-right-way/wiki/Frameworks
Livros
PHP Moderno - Josh Lockhart
Aprendendo Padrões de Projeto em PHP - William Sanders
PHP The Right Way - Phil Sturgeo...
MongoDB
MySQL MongoDB
Table Collection
Row Document
Column Field
Joins Embedded documents, linking
Documentos
{
_id: ObjectId("5099803df3f4948bd2f98391"),
name: { first: "Alan", last: "Turing" },
birth: new Date('Jun 23, ...
MongoDB University
https://university.mongodb.com
Referências
http://br.phptherightway.com/
https://www.mongodb.com/compare/mongodb-mysql
PHP com MongoDB
Nächste SlideShare
Wird geladen in …5
×

PHP com MongoDB

423 Aufrufe

Veröffentlicht am

Minicurso PHP com MongoDB ministrado na XI Semana da Computação UNISAL 2015.
Aplicação utilizada: https://github.com/deoliveiralucas/encurtador-url-mongodb

Veröffentlicht in: Ingenieurwesen
  • Als Erste(r) kommentieren

  • Gehören Sie zu den Ersten, denen das gefällt!

PHP com MongoDB

  1. 1. PHP com MongoDB Lucas de Oliveira deoliveiralucas.net
  2. 2. PHP
  3. 3. Servidor Embutido > php -S localhost:8000
  4. 4. Guia de estilo de código Framework Interop Group http://www.php-fig.org/ PHP_CodeSniffer
  5. 5. Programação orientada a objetos Namespaces Standard PHP Library XDebug
  6. 6. Gerenciamento de Dependência Composer e Packagist https://getcomposer.org/ PEAR
  7. 7. Design Patterns http://br.phptherightway.com/pages/Design-Patterns.html https://github.com/domnikl/DesignPatternsPHP
  8. 8. Bancos de Dados Extensão PDO http://php.net/pdo
  9. 9. Templates Templates Compilados Blade Twig
  10. 10. Testes Testes Unitários, Integração e Funcionais Punit Selenium
  11. 11. Frameworks Micro Frameworks Full-Stack Frameworks https://github.com/codeguy/php-the-right-way/wiki/Frameworks
  12. 12. Livros PHP Moderno - Josh Lockhart Aprendendo Padrões de Projeto em PHP - William Sanders PHP The Right Way - Phil Sturgeon and Josh Lockhart
  13. 13. MongoDB
  14. 14. MySQL MongoDB Table Collection Row Document Column Field Joins Embedded documents, linking
  15. 15. Documentos { _id: ObjectId("5099803df3f4948bd2f98391"), name: { first: "Alan", last: "Turing" }, birth: new Date('Jun 23, 1912'), death: new Date('Jun 07, 1954'), contribs: [ "Turing machine", "Turing test", "Turingery" ], views : NumberLong(1250000) }
  16. 16. MongoDB University https://university.mongodb.com
  17. 17. Referências http://br.phptherightway.com/ https://www.mongodb.com/compare/mongodb-mysql

×